Skip to main content

Definitions by m'shotgun123

m'shotgun 

the term known as "m'shotgun" is a new word for a semi-automatic shot gun.
an example of this word would be"I have a m'shotgun in my arsenal of weaponry.
m'shotgun by m'shotgun123 October 18, 2020